Wikipedia article




'The Burning Season' is a 1994 American made-for-television biographical drama film directed by John Frankenheimer. The film chronicles environmental activist Chico Mendes' fight to protect the Amazon rainforest. This was Raul Julia's last film released during his lifetime, premiering on HBO on September 16, 1994, five weeks before his death. The film was based in part on the 1990 book of the same name by journalist Andrew Revkin.

Plot



Chico Mendes was a Brazilian rubber tapper, unionist and environmental activist who was murdered in 1988 by ranchers opposed to his activism. The movie opens in 1951 with a young Mendes witnessing his father's interaction with corrupt ranchers who are exploiting peasants for their work. The bulk of the film then takes place between 1983 and 1988, showing Mendes' activism to preserve the Amazon rainforest, to his murder in a drive-by shooting by a disgruntled rancher waiting in the shadows.

Awards and nominations



'American Cinema Editors'

*Nominated: Best Edited Motion Picture for Non-Commercial Television (Franoise Bonnot and Paul Rubell)



'Casting Society of America'

*Nominated: Best Casting for TV Movie of the Week (Junie Lowry-Johnson)

'Emmy Awards'

*'Won': Outstanding Directing in Miniseries or a Special (John Frankenheimer)

*'Won': Outstanding Lead Actor in a Miniseries or a Special (Raul Julia [posthumously])

*Nominated: Outstanding Writing for a Miniseries or a Special (Ron Hutchinson, William Mastrosimone and Michael Tolkin)

*Nominated: Outstanding Made for Television Movie

*Nominated: Outstanding Supporting Actor in a Miniseries or a Special (Edward James Olmos)

*Nominated: Outstanding Supporting Actress in a Miniseries or a Special (Snia Braga)

'Golden Globe Awards'

*'Won': Best Actor in a Mini-Series or Motion Picture Made for TV (Raul Julia [posthumously])

*'Won': Best Mini-Series or Motion Picture Made for TV

*'Won': Best Actor in a Supporting Role in a Series, Mini-Series or Motion Picture Made for TV (Edward James Olmos)

*Nominated: Best Actress in a Supporting Role in a Series, Mini-Series or Motion Picture Made for TV (Snia Braga)

'Screen Actors Guild Awards'

*'Won': Outstanding Performance by a Male Actor in a TV Movie or Miniseries (Raul Julia [posthumously])
